* Exported from MasterCook * Double-Chocolate Chews
Serving Size : 48
Categories : Cooking Light 96 Desserts
Amount Measure Ingredient -- Preparation Method
-------- ------------ --------------------------------
1 3/4 cups all-purpose flour
2/3 cup sifted powdered sugar
1/3 cup unsweetened cocoa
2 1/4 teaspoons baking powder
1/8 teaspoon salt
1 cup semisweet chocolate mini-morsels -- divided
3 tablespoons vegetable oil
1 cup firmly packed brown sugar
2 1/2 tablespoons corn syrup, light
1 tablespoon water
2 1/2 teaspoons vanilla extract
3 egg whites
Vegetable cooking spray
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Combine first 5 ingredients in a bowl; stir well, and set aside. Combine 3/4 cup chocolate morsels and oil in a small saucepan; cook over low heat until chocolate melts, stirring constantly. Pour the melted chocolate mixture into a large bowl, and let cool 5 minutes. Add brown sugar, corn syrup, water, vanilla extract, and egg whites to chocolate mixture; stir well. Stir in flour mixture and remaining chocolate morsels. Drop dough by level tablespoons 2 inches apart onto baking sheets coated with cooking spray. Bake at 350 degrees for 8 minutes. Let cool 2 minutes or until firm. Remove cookies from pans; let cool on wire racks.
(serving size: 1 cookie)
Source:
"Cooking Light, March 1996, page 99"
Copyright:
"© Cooking Light"
Yield:
"4 dozen cookies"
- -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- -
Per Serving (excluding unknown items): 71 Calories; 2g Fat (24.6% calories from fat); 1g Protein; 13g Carbohydrate; 1g Dietary Fiber; 0mg Cholesterol; 36mg Sodium. Exchanges: 0 Grain(Starch); 0 Lean Meat; 1/2 Fat; 1/2 Other Carbohydrates.
